Job Description
Join our team as an Acute Care Educator, where you will lead and innovate clinical education initiatives, fostering a culture of excellence in nursing. Your expertise will support the professional development of our staff and enhance patient care.
Key Responsibilities
Provide clinical education during onboarding for new employees, students, providers, and contingent workers
Instruct courses through the Training Center, including BLS, ACLS, PALS, TNCC, etc.
Serve as a liaison for staff seeking educational opportunities
Round weekly with new employees and interns throughout orientation
Conduct 1:1 or small group remedial training sessions
Develop educational materials for new products and practice changes
Assist in planning, delivering, and evaluating nursing competencies
Support continuing education initiatives
Facilitate bedside education, department-level training, and competency assessments
Maintain up-to-date knowledge of evidence-based practices
Collaborate on outreach and workforce development efforts
Required Qualifications
Minimum of two years of direct patient care nursing experience
Strong skills in facilitation, negotiation, presentation, and use of technology
Familiarity with evidence-based practice and adult learning principles
Demonstrated analytical ability to review and apply clinical research and data
Ability to manage multiple priorities and maintain composure in stressful situations
Preferred Qualifications
Master’s degree in Nursing (MSN) or active progress toward MSN
